THINK Power is a tool for developers who use the THINK Project Manager. It adds several features to the editor to make you more productive:
++ PopUp Functions: Click in a source code window's content region with the command key down and a popup menu appears with all function and method names contained in that file. If you choose a function name, that function is selected and showed at the top of the window.
++ Extensions: THINK Power can call external code modules. These modules live in the "THINK Power Extensions" folder in your Extensions Folder. Externals can modify the contents of a window by using THINK Power's callback routines.
++ Kissing: If you type a '{', '[' or '(', then THINK Power will highlight the matching '}', ']' or ')'.
++ Stacking and Tiling of windows: It's still a mystery to me why the THINK Project Manager doesn't have window stacking and tiling options. Anyway, I added them to THINK Power.
• How do I install it?
Just drop the "THINK Power" extension and the "THINK Power Extensions" in your extension folder. THINK Power only works with System 7.
• Do I have to pay for this piece of software?
Yes. THINK Power is shareware. If you use this software then put $15 in an envelope and send it to the address listed at the end of this file. Registered users that have an EMail account will receive new versions and bug fixes.
• Future Plans
+ Add multiple push-down clipboards.
+ Block Comment Tool.
+ Improve the parser.
+ Optimize Code.
+ Write documentation.
+ Get a life.
• Bugs? Questions?
If you find any bugs, then please send a bug report to the Internet EMail address listed at the end of this file.
• Before I forget to say:
STEFAN ARENTZ MAKES NO WARRANTY, EXPRESS OR IMPLIED, WITH
RESPECT TO THE SOFTWARE OR DOCUMENTATION INCLUDING (BUT
NOT LIMITED TO) IMPLIED WARRANTIES OF MERCHANTABILITY AND
FITNESS FOR A PARTICULAR PURPOSE. IN NO EVENT WILL STEFAN
ARENTZ BE LIABLE FOR LOSS OF PROFITS OR GOODWILL OR OTHER
INDIRECT, SPECIAL, INCIDENTAL, OR CONSEQUENTIAL DAMAGES
RESULTING FROM ANY DEFECT IN THE SOFTWARE OR
DOCUMENTATION,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H
DAMAGES. STEFAN ARENTZ SHALL HAVE NO LIABILITY FOR ANY
DATA STORED WITH THIS PROGRAM, INCLUDING THE COSTS OF